The FANUC Program Transfer Tool (Model A08B-9510-J515) is a PC-based software designed to simplify the management and transfer of part programs between a computer and a FANUC CNC control. Key Features & Capabilities

- Launch the Tool: Launch the FANUC Program Transfer Tool on your computer.
- Select the Transfer Type: Select the type of transfer you want to perform, such as program transfer, parameter transfer, or data backup.
- Select the CNC Machine: Select the CNC machine you want to transfer data to or from.
- Specify the Transfer Files: Specify the files or data you want to transfer.
- Start the Transfer: Start the transfer process and wait for the tool to complete the transfer.
